We reconstruct the population history of South and Southeast shellmound builders of Brazil using dental morphology as a proxy for neutral genetic markers. We analyzed several dental non-metric traits from individuals of different archaeological sites of São Paulo, Paraná and Santa Catarina states, with dates ranging between the Early- to Late-Holocene.
